React spread operator array
WebApr 14, 2024 · We can use the spread operator to copy an object and add new properties to it. This is useful when we want to add new properties to an object without mutatin... WebNov 4, 2024 · In React, every component can handle its own state. ... probably would like to store values obtained from the API call in an array in state without losing previous values …
React spread operator array
Did you know?
WebSep 5, 2024 · Here is a basic example for an array: // Declaring + Assigning a simple array let dogs = ['Adri', 'Spike', 'Tito'] // Using the spread operator console.log(...dogs) // => 'Adri', 'Spike', 'Tito' You can see that the spread … WebAug 10, 2024 · This spread operator has many different uses. Let's see them one by one. Spread Operator Examples Let's say we have two arrays and we want to merge them. let array1 = [1, 2, 3, 4, 5] let array2 = [6, 7, 8, 9, 10] let array3 = array1.concat (array2); console.log (array3) Merging two arrays with concat method
WebDec 7, 2024 · If you're about destructuring an object or array (or spreading an array), always check against null and undefined and provide a fallback value. In many cases, using optional chaining syntax may produce much more readable … WebMar 7, 2024 · The spread operator is a part of ES6 and is just used by React. It creates a copy of an existing array and "spreads" the elements, and adds them and any new …
WebJun 26, 2024 · It lets you use the spread ( ...) operator to copy enumerable properties from one object to another in a more succinct way. The object spread operator is conceptually similar to the ES6 array spread operator. We can simplify the todoApp example above by using the object spread syntax: function todoApp(state = initialState, action) { WebMay 26, 2024 · Spread syntax allows us to utilize three periods to expand iterables such as arrays or objects and inherit the original iterable’s values. var arr1 = [1, 2, 3, 4] var arr2 = [...arr1] console.log (arr1, arr2) > (4) [1, 2, 3, …
WebThis is not specific to React. It is a JavaScript operator. All these answers here are helpful, but I want to list down the mostly used practical Use Cases of the Spread Syntax (Spread Operator). 1. Combine Arrays (Concatenate Arrays) ... However, by using the spread operator, you can pass an array into the function.
WebIn conclusion, when working with arrays in JavaScript and React, it is important to understand how the spread operator and useState hook can be used to add new elements to an array. If you encounter a problem where the array keeps clearing before a new element is added, it may be due to multiple calls to the useState hook. devonshire vinyl stacking chairsWebThe best thing about the Spread syntax is to use it for array manipulation 👏 1. Use Spread for Merging Array Let's say we have 2 arrays. const array1 = [1, 2, 3]; const array2 = [4, 5, 6]; Let's see what happens when we try to merge the array without the spread syntax. const attemptToMerge = [array1, array]; attemptToMerge; churchil technical college pty ltddevonshire wafflesWebArray : Why not to use splice with spread operator to remove item from an array in react?To Access My Live Chat Page, On Google, Search for "hows tech develo... devonshire vinyl stacking armchairsWebOct 4, 2024 · As noted in the last example, the spread operator can add an item to an another array with a natural, easy-to-understand syntax: Photo by Mickey O'neil on Unsplash Adding to state in React A... devonshire village manchester nh reviewsWebI personally rely on this deep copy strategy. JSON.parse(JSON.stringify(object)) rather than spread operator because it got me into weird bugs while dealing with nested objects or multi dimensional arrays. spread operator does not do a deep copy if I am correct and will lead to state mutations with NESTED objects in React.. Please run through the code to get a … devonshire waffles where to buyWebJun 2, 2024 · Spread Operator is a very simple and powerful feature introduced in ES6 standard of JavaScript, which helps us to write nicer and shorter code. The JavaScript spread operator is denoted by three dots (…). The spread operator helps the iterable objects to expand into individual elements. churchils secret war